Famous Japanese Actress and Honorary Director of the Japan Pavilion Norika Fujiwara Visited the Turkmenistan Pavilion

At the Turkmenistan National Pavilion at the Expo 2025, held in Osaka, Japan, an important meeting took place. It was attended by the famous Japanese actress and Honorary Director of the Japan Pavilion, Norika Fujiwara. This visit was of great importance as it symbolized the strengthening of friendly relations and cultural exchange between the two countries.

During her visit, Norika Fujiwara toured the exhibition area of the pavilion and became acquainted with the large-scale reforms currently being implemented in Turkmenistan, as well as the consistent progress in the fields of energy, industry, healthcare, education, and sports.

She also visited the museum-like third floor of the pavilion, where she viewed exhibits of Turkmen carpets, traditional embroidered national costumes, Turkmen jewelry, and other cultural values. In addition, she tasted Turkmen national dishes at the ethnographic restaurant designed in the national style, which presents the traditions of Turkmen cuisine.

The meeting was held in a friendly atmosphere, demonstrating Turkmenistan’s and Japan’s readiness to develop international cooperation and expand cultural ties. Norika Fujiwara’s visit played an important role in strengthening cultural relations between the two countries. Such events serve the main purpose of Expo 2025—to promote mutual understanding and friendly relations among nations.

Turkmenistan’s pavilion is located in zone A32 under the theme "Expanding Opportunities for Life." You can reach Yumeshima Island by private vehicle or public transportation. For more detailed information, you can visit the official Expo 2025 website.
